You're reading: Ukraine asks France to send state company management and privatization experts

Economic Development and Trade Minister of Ukraine Aivaras Abromavicius has said that all European countries do what they can in the present conditions and help Ukraine, including in connection with the preparation for the economic part of the European Union-Ukraine association agreement to come into effect.

“For example, a meeting of the Ukrainian president with the French president was held. He also asked what help could be provided,” the Ukrainian minister said on May 10 in Brussels.

He said that Ukraine asked to send the expert competent in the management of large state-run industrial companies to the county, paying attention to goo experience in this area.

He also said that France has good experience in the area of privatization of state companies. The minister said that the request to hold the consultations from the relevant expert was also sent to Paris.
